2. Build Strong Relationships with Care Facilities
To grow your pharmacy, you need more than just customers—you need loyal partners. Regularly connect with nursing homes, assisted living facilities, and other care providers to understand their specific needs.
Offer value-added services like Triage Coordination and Telemedicine Services to help these facilities provide better care. When you position yourself as a reliable partner, they’ll trust you with more of their business.
3. Optimize Medication Management Services
Medication errors in long-term care settings can be dangerous. Providing services like medication reviews, blister packaging, and automatic refills can help reduce these risks and improve patient outcomes.
